What You Will Do
  • Lead bridge and transportation structure design projects with precision and creativity
  • Build and strengthen client relationships, serving as a trusted partner to ITD, LHTAC, and Idaho Highway Districts
  • Leverage your network and experience to help grow and develop our Idaho bridge program
  • Collaborate with Jacobs teams and partners to pursue and win new work
  • Coordinate design activities and meetings with Jacobs staff and subcontractors
  • Perform quality reviews and manage budgets and schedules for bridge design tasks
  • Mentor junior engineers and CAD staff, fostering a culture of growth and innovation
  • Contribute to proposals and strategic pursuits that expand our market presence
  • Engage in national design work, bringing your expertise to projects across the country
Here’s what you'll need
  • BS in Civil Engineering
  • PE registration
  • 15 plus years of bridge design experience including steel girder, prestressed concrete, and earth retaining structures
  • Strong working knowledge of AASHTO LRFD design code
  • Proficiency in LARSA, Midas, CSi Bridge, or other finite element modeling software
  • Experience with other structural design software such as Leap Bridge, Bridge Link, LPile, etc.
  • Demonstrated ability to build and maintain client relationships
  • Experience working with ITD, LHTAC, and Idaho Highway Districts
  • Strong leadership and project delivery experience
  • Experience supporting or leading proposal development
Ideally, you will also have
  • A Masters degree, or higher, focused on Structural Engineering
  • Design build project experience
  • Proven success in business development and growing client accounts
  • Experience helping build or expand a regional bridge practice or technical group
  • Project Manager experience
